- The distance between Arcadia, Fl, Usa and Huambo, Angola is approximately 11,406 km or 7,088 mi.
- To reach Arcadia, Fl in this distance one would set out from Huambo bearing 295.2°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Arcadia, Fl bearing 278.1° or W .
- Arcadia, Fl has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Huambo has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
-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 3.3 °C (5.9°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.7 °C (12.1°F) more in Arcadia, Fl.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 111.3 mm (4.4 in) less which is equivalent to 111.3 l/m² (2.73 US gal/ft²) or 1,113,000 l/ha (118,987 US gal/ac) less.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.9° lower in Arcadia, Fl than in Huambo.
